+  /*
+  If both target and source have the same partitioning we can have a problem here if our filter exec actually
+  changes the partition. Currently this can only occur in the SinglePartition distribution is in use which only
+  happens if both the target and source have a single partition, but if it does we have the potential of eliminating
+  the only partition in the target. If there are no partitions in the target then we will throw an exception because
+  the partitioning was assumed to be the same 1 partition in source and target. We fix this by making sure that
+  we always return at least 1 empty partition, in the future we may need to handle more complicated partitioner
+  scenarios.
+   */
+
+  override protected def doExecute(): RDD[InternalRow] = {
+    val result = scanExec.execute()
+    if (result.partitions.length == 0) {

Review comment:
       Will this break a case when we originally planned 0 tasks? Then the correct distribution is UnspecifiedDistribution(0) but we will report an RDD with one partition?
   
   I thought about adding a check like `outputPartitioning == SinglePartition` but that is not going to work as the partitioning will be current (i.e. whatever the scan node reports currently, not originally).
   
   Question. Can we approach this problem from a different angle? Say we make our `SparkMergeScan` report a single empty task after dynamic filtering if we originally had only 1 partition.
   
   I think it should be sufficient to modify `filterFiles` in the following way:
   
   ```
     @Override
     public void filterFiles(Set<String> locations) {
       singlePartitionScan = tasks().size() == 1;
       ...
     }
   ```
   
   And then `tasks`:
   
   ```
       if (singlePartitionScan && tasks.isEmpty()) {
         tasks = Lists.newArrayList(new BaseCombinedScanTask(Lists.newArrayList()));
       }
   ```
